Flashcard 191: The benzathine form of Penicillin G makes it _____-acting
Answer: long
Extra: Benzathine Penicillin G is used for the treatment of syphilis and prophylaxis of rheumatic fever. It provides sustained plasma levels for 3-4 weeks.

Flashcard 195: Polymyxin B and E (Colistin) are used as salvage therapy for multi-drug resistant Gram _____ infections
Answer: negative
Extra: Polymyxins (Polymyxin B and Colistin) are used as salvage therapy for multi-drug resistant (MDR) Gram-negative infections. They are typically reserved for cases where other options are exhausted due to significant nephrotoxicity and neurotoxicity.

Flashcard 197: Streptomycin has notable _____ and nephrotoxicity
Answer: ototoxicity
Extra: Streptomycin is an aminoglycoside. Like other aminoglycosides, its primary toxicities are ototoxicity (CN VIII damage) and nephrotoxicity. Its ototoxicity frequently manifests as vestibular symptoms like vertigo and ataxia.
